[arch-commits] Commit in mlt/trunk (PKGBUILD mlt-opencv4.patch)
Antonio Rojas
arojas at archlinux.org
Sat Mar 30 21:55:01 UTC 2019
Date: Saturday, March 30, 2019 @ 21:55:00
Author: arojas
Revision: 349460
Update to 6.14.0
Modified:
mlt/trunk/PKGBUILD
mlt/trunk/mlt-opencv4.patch
-------------------+
PKGBUILD | 9 ++++-----
mlt-opencv4.patch | 13 -------------
2 files changed, 4 insertions(+), 18 deletions(-)
Modified: PKGBUILD
===================================================================
--- PKGBUILD 2019-03-30 21:24:58 UTC (rev 349459)
+++ PKGBUILD 2019-03-30 21:55:00 UTC (rev 349460)
@@ -8,7 +8,7 @@
pkgbase=mlt
pkgname=(mlt mlt-python-bindings)
-pkgver=6.12.0
+pkgver=6.14.0
pkgrel=1
pkgdesc="An open source multimedia framework"
arch=(x86_64)
@@ -18,8 +18,8 @@
jack libexif python2 swig movit eigen opencv libebur128 gtk2)
source=($pkgname-$pkgver.tar.gz::"https://github.com/mltframework/mlt/archive/v$pkgver.tar.gz"
mlt-opencv4.patch)
-sha256sums=('a4af6245f0d78f9b5d4bfdfd632d7f6a8a81e47c6eb7184fb1c040db747607ac'
- '21e9c23079a7acfcc955b0ee1837e06b9a8f75135474a8fe903ca43b4da88364')
+sha256sums=('d387350f7bb7dd01efce3933c5ab7987b596e98bef7cc9c2349524d55a808b5e'
+ 'e770eaa39337cbbeb7d03357c11013e62ea355696023d1bd2d0fca6d1812b627')
prepare() {
cd $pkgname-$pkgver
@@ -27,7 +27,6 @@
}
build() {
- # mlt
cd mlt-$pkgver
./configure --prefix=/usr \
@@ -38,7 +37,7 @@
--qt-libdir=/usr/lib --qt-includedir=/usr/include/qt
make
- # mlt python bindings
+# python bindings
cd src/swig/python
sed -i 's_path=`which python_path=`which python2_' build
sed -i 's_`python -c_`python2 -c_' build
Modified: mlt-opencv4.patch
===================================================================
--- mlt-opencv4.patch 2019-03-30 21:24:58 UTC (rev 349459)
+++ mlt-opencv4.patch 2019-03-30 21:55:00 UTC (rev 349460)
@@ -25,16 +25,3 @@
fi
else
echo "- OpenCV >= 3.1.0 NOT found: disabling"
-diff --git a/src/modules/opencv/filter_opencv_tracker.cpp b/src/modules/opencv/filter_opencv_tracker.cpp
-index d49862fc..2a176ef8 100644
---- a/src/modules/opencv/filter_opencv_tracker.cpp
-+++ b/src/modules/opencv/filter_opencv_tracker.cpp
-@@ -110,7 +110,7 @@ static void analyze( mlt_filter filter, cv::Mat cvFrame, private_data* data, int
- {
- // Build tracker
- data->algo = mlt_properties_get( filter_properties, "algo" );
--#if CV_VERSION_MAJOR == 3 && CV_VERSION_MINOR >= 3
-+#if (CV_VERSION_MAJOR == 3 && CV_VERSION_MINOR >= 3) || CV_VERSION_MAJOR >= 4
- if ( !data->algo || *data->algo == '\0' || !strcmp(data->algo, "KCF" ) )
- {
- data->tracker = cv::TrackerKCF::create();
More information about the arch-commits
mailing list